Power generation near this area
There are 27 power plants within 50 miles of Port Ludlow, Washington (ZIP 98365), with a combined 911 MW of nameplate capacity. Hydroelectric is the most common fuel type in this area with 11 of the 27 nearby plants. The closest plant is Agate Bess at 11.3 miles.
Nameplate capacity is the maximum output a plant can produce under ideal conditions — actual generation depends on fuel availability, demand, and maintenance schedules. Capacity factor (shown on individual plant pages) measures how much of that theoretical maximum a plant actually delivers over a year. Nuclear plants typically run above 90%; solar and wind range from 20–45% depending on location and weather.
